During the recent HBA 2022 Housing Forecast, Tigard Mayor Jason Snider was awarded the Ernie Platt award. Mayor Snider was recognized for his strong housing advocacy over many years, focusing on ways to address housing affordability through regulatory certainty, permitting efficiency and cost neutral solutions to minimize holding costs. During his acceptance speech, Snider highlighted the work, to date, of Tigard officials and staff to support housing development and the work they continue to do. He was quick to point out that it was a team effort that would not have been possible without the shared vision and efforts of his fellow elected officials and the Tigard city staff. Established in 2020, the Ernie Platt Memorial Public Servant Award is given annually in honor and memory of Ernie Platt, a housing advocate who recognized the importance of the work local elected leaders have on housing in our region. Snider is the second recipient of the award which was awarded in its inaugural year to Washington County Commissioner Roy Rogers.
